Do-it-Yourself Metal Polishing Tips
The Basics of Metal Polishing - In most cases, metal finishing is needed for aesthetics or for clean-room uses. It's one of the most preferred methods because of its use in boosting the natural attractiveness of the product, such as, cookware, automobile parts or motorcycle parts. Similarly, a large number of clean-rooms will want a shiny finish in an effort to minimize the penetrability of the material that will result in dust to collect and contaminate. A good example of this implementation could be in vacuum chambers. There are certainly a number of strategies to polish metal, and let's take a review of some of the methods required. Various metals may be finished manually by hand, with purpose built buffing machines, electromechanically or chemically. A polishing paste or compound is commonly used, which will incorporate tripoli, dolomite, limestone, chalk, aluminum oxide, chromium oxide, or iron oxide. Finishing stainless steel, due to its substandard thermal conductivity, quite high viscosity, and hardness is just about the time-consuming. On the flip side, products produced from non-ferrous metal are definitely more receptive to polishing, since these need the lowest number of processes.
When a high processing quality isn't really demanded, increased pad speeds can be utilized. A decreased pad speed is commonly used when a quality mirror finish is desired. Polishing buffs smothered in compound will be markedly impacted by the load on the surface of the polishing pad. The level of the pressure on the surface might be increased to a chosen limit, however going above the right degree of force not merely reduces the quality level of the process, but additionally can worsen performance, might result in wear to the component, and moreover a significant overheating of the work-pieces, due to friction. When working thinner pieces, it's raised heat (and the resulting bendability of the metal) that can induce materials to warp, distort, or bend. In general, it takes a qualified technician to consider every one of these things to both avoid harm to the metal part and to perform the task successfully. To help substantially improve the standard of the resultant surface, the buffing operation has to be accomplished with a lesser amount of vigour and not so much force so that you will after a while complete a surface that is free of scratches or marks brought about by the polishing process, thereby arriving at a fantastic mirror finish.
